An advanced raw sugar juice purification procedure, formed as a combination of several purification techniques is presented in this paper. The proposed purification procedure was implemented and tested in sugar plant JSC "Šajkaška", Serbia. The goal of this study was to evaluate an economic and environmental justification of the applied modifications on an existing raw sugar juice purification process. Material and energy flows before and after the implementation of the modified purification procedure were monitored and obtained results were compared in a 5-year period. Comparable economic and environmental assessment using Life Cycle Assessment method was carried out. Results indicate that modifications contributed to significant decrease in limestone, coke and natural gas consumption which lead to reduced production costs, carbon footprint and cumulative energy demand of raw sugar juice purification. Benefits due to modifications are more pronounced in the years of better sugar beet quality expressed in terms of quotient of purity.
